Amazing Health Benefits of Exercise
Why is Exercise Important?
In modern life, we often spend a lot of time sitting, leading to various health problems. Exercise is the key to improving health, preventing diseases, and enhancing quality of life. You don’t have to be a professional athlete; a suitable workout routine will yield incredible results.
Physical Benefits of Regular Exercise:
Weight Loss and Maintenance:
Exercise helps burn calories, effectively supporting weight loss. Combined with a healthy diet, you’ll achieve your ideal weight and maintain a slim figure.
Increased Strength and Endurance:
Exercise strengthens muscles, improves endurance, and enhances the body’s ability to withstand stress. You’ll feel more energetic at work and in life.
Improved Cardiovascular Health:
Exercise reduces blood pressure, cholesterol, and the risk of cardiovascular diseases. This is one of the most important benefits of regular exercise.
Better Sleep:
Exercise helps regulate the body’s biological clock, leading to deeper and better sleep. You’ll wake up refreshed and energized.
Strengthened Bones and Joints:
Exercise, particularly weight training or bodyweight exercises, helps increase bone density, reduce the risk of osteoporosis, and improve joint health.
Mental Benefits of Exercise:
Stress and Anxiety Reduction:
Exercise is an effective stress reliever. During exercise, the body produces endorphins, neurotransmitters that reduce stress, anxiety, and improve mood.
Improved Mental Well-being:
Exercise boosts self-confidence, enhances self-esteem, and makes you feel happier. It’s a great way to relieve pressure and relax.
Enhanced Memory and Focus:
Many studies show that exercise can improve cognitive function, enhance memory, and improve focus. It’s particularly beneficial for older adults.
